The Defiant Duck is a great option for a feed in the inner regions of Brisbane. There is a great offering of beers on tap, both local and international, and the staff are attentive and welcoming.<br/ <br/ On Tuesday's they have an awesome burger deal. $15.00 will get you a Burger, Fries and Soft Drink...you can also upgrade that to a beer for $20.00...definitely money well spent.<br/ <br/ The Defiant Duck has a casual, yet sophisticated, dining atmosphere with a great selection of American inspired fare to choose from. For the muso's out there, a real draw card is that fact that you can choose the play list that everyone listens to whilst you dine.<br/ <br/ I have attached a few photos of the food that was consumed on my visit, all of it was wonderful, would recommend to friends and family.

If you're a fan of American food like burgers, hot dogs, and fries, you'll love the menu here. We couldn't stop drooling just looking at it! We started off with the Char-Grilled Wings ($12.00) with buffalo sauce, served with a tasty blue cheese dipping sauce. The wings were not only flavorful but also had plenty of meat on them – a definite win in my book! Next, we tried the chicken tenders ($15.00) with a honey mustard dipping sauce...
